Nelson, Charles F. Age 83 of Edina and Grey Eagle MN peacefully passed away on December 14th, 2022 surrounded by the love of his family and caregivers at English Rose Suites Interlachen, Edina. He was born on September 17, 1939 in Spring Valley, Minnesota to Arnold and Gladys Nelson. Preceded in death by his parents and brothers Wesley and John Nelson. He will dearly be missed by his wife of 58 years, Lucy; daughters Sandy (Joe) Edina; Katie (Chris) Shakopee, grandchildren Molly (Aaron), Grace, Lily, Sophie, nephews, nieces and many family and friends. He graduated from Spring Valley High School with fond memories of playing coronet for the marching band. He attended the University of Minnesota. Charlie and Lucy were married in Stillwater in 1964 and raised their daughters in Orono and at the family cabin on Little Birch Lake in Grey Eagle, MN. Charlie retired in 2004 from a lengthy career in insurance and IT. He had worked at the Sons of Norway, North American Life and Casualty/Allianz. Charlie enjoyed grilling, golf, reading, photography, cribbage, painting, searching for the best burger, boating, family dinners with a glass of red wine, winters in Arizona and lake time with family and friends. He is being remembered for his kindness, generous spirit, dry wit, integrity and shenanigans. He lived by the words "if you can't say something nice, don't say anything at all", "you are who your friends are, choose wisely", and "when cooking, choose something sweet, savory and a surprise". He was a wonderful husband, dad, umpa, uncle, brother and friend to many, he will be greatly missed.
